\tEarly Life and Breakthrough
\tFabregas was born on May 4, 1987, in Arenys de Mar, a small town near Barcelona, Spain. His love for football was evident from a young age, as he joined the Barcelona youth academy, La Masia, at the tender age of 10. Under the guidance of the club's renowned coaches, Fabregas honed his skills and developed into a player with immense potential. It was during his time at La Masia that he caught the attention of Arsene Wenger, the legendary Arsenal manager, who wasted no time in signing him as a 16-year-old prodigy.
\tArsenal Years
\tJoining Arsenal in 2003, Fabregas quickly adapted to the pace and physicality of the Premier League. The young Spaniard showcased his exceptional talent and footballing intelligence, providing assists and scoring crucial goals from the center of the park. His partnership with the likes of Thierry Henry and Robin van Persie was instrumental in Arsenal's success during his eight-year stint at the club. Fabregas' ability to dictate the tempo of the game and create opportunities out of thin air earned him the admiration of fans and pundits alike.
\tHowever, despite his undeniable brilliance, Fabregas was unable to guide Arsenal to the league title during his time at the club. In 2011, he made a heart-wrenching decision to return to his boyhood club, Barcelona, in search of silverware and to rejoin his compatriots in the national team setup.

\tA new chapter in Fabregas' career began in 2014 when he made a move to the English Premier League once again, this time signing for Chelsea. Under the guidance of Jose Mourinho, Fabregas became the fulcrum of Chelsea's midfield. His exceptional passing range and ability to create scoring opportunities propelled the team to the league title in the 2014-2015 season. Fabregas' vision and influence on the pitch were evident as he provided a league-high 18 assists, earning him the recognition as the Premier League's top playmaker.
